How Do Drive Sizes Influence Torque Wrench Selection?
Drive sizes play a crucial role in selecting the appropriate torque wrench for specific applications.
- 1/4-Inch Drive: This size is ideal for small fasteners and delicate applications, such as electronics or automotive work. Its compactness allows for better maneuverability in tight spaces, making it a popular choice for tasks that require precision.
- 3/8-Inch Drive: The 3/8-inch drive is versatile and suitable for a wide range of tasks, from automotive repairs to general household jobs. It strikes a balance between strength and size, allowing for adequate torque without being cumbersome, which makes it a favorite among DIY enthusiasts.
- 1/2-Inch Drive: Generally used for larger fasteners and heavy-duty applications, the 1/2-inch drive is common in automotive and construction scenarios. It can deliver higher torque values, making it necessary for tasks like lug nut tightening and other demanding jobs.
- 3/4-Inch Drive: This size is typically reserved for industrial applications and heavy machinery, where significant torque is required. It is less common for everyday tasks but is essential in environments where robust performance is crucial.
- 1-Inch Drive: The 1-inch drive is the largest standard size and is used mainly for very high-torque applications, such as in large machinery and heavy equipment. It offers the ability to handle extreme torque settings, making it indispensable in specialized fields like construction and automotive racing.

What Are the Best Practices for Using an Inch lb Torque Wrench?
Best practices for using an inch lb torque wrench ensure accuracy and longevity of the tool.
- Calibration: Regularly calibrate your torque wrench to maintain accuracy over time.
- Setting the Torque: Always set the torque to the desired value before use, and ensure the wrench is properly locked in place.
- Use the Correct Angle: Apply force smoothly and at the correct angle to prevent damage to the fastener and tool.
- Storage Conditions: Store the wrench properly by keeping it in a protective case and at a low torque setting to prevent internal spring tension.
- Maintenance: Clean the wrench after use and inspect for any signs of wear or damage to ensure it functions correctly.
Calibration is critical as it ensures the torque wrench provides accurate readings, which is essential for preventing overtightening or undertightening fasteners. Depending on usage frequency, checking calibration every 6-12 months is advisable.
When setting the torque, it is important to follow the manufacturer’s specifications for the fasteners you are working with. This ensures that the application of force is precise, which is vital for the integrity of the assembly.
Using the correct angle helps to distribute the load evenly across the fastener, reducing the risk of stripping or damaging the material. It’s best to pull straight out without twisting to maintain the integrity of both the wrench and the fastener.
Proper storage conditions also contribute to the longevity of your torque wrench. Keeping it in a case and reducing the tension on the internal spring when not in use helps maintain its calibration and prevents potential mechanical issues.
Regular maintenance, including cleaning and inspecting for wear, can help identify issues before they affect performance. This proactive approach ensures your tool remains reliable and accurate for all your torque applications.
What Maintenance Steps Should You Follow to Ensure Longevity?
To ensure the longevity of the best inch lb torque wrench, several maintenance steps should be followed:
- Regular Calibration: Periodically check and calibrate your torque wrench to ensure it provides accurate readings. Over time, the internal mechanisms can become misaligned, leading to incorrect torque application, which can compromise both the wrench and the work being performed.
- Proper Storage: Store the torque wrench in its designated case or a protective environment, keeping it away from extreme temperatures and moisture. This helps prevent rust and damage to the internal components, extending the tool’s lifespan.
- Cleaning After Use: Clean your torque wrench after each use to remove dirt, grease, or debris that can accumulate on the tool. Use a soft cloth and mild cleaning solution to wipe down the exterior, ensuring that the precision parts remain unobstructed.
- Avoid Over-Torquing: Always use the torque wrench within its specified torque range and avoid exceeding the maximum limit. Over-torquing can lead to mechanical failure, damaging the wrench and affecting its accuracy.
- Periodic Inspections: Regularly inspect the torque wrench for signs of wear, such as loose parts or damaged components. This proactive approach allows for early detection of issues, which can be addressed before they lead to significant problems.
